We are seeking a proactive and detail-oriented Logistics Coordinator to join our team at Louis Dreyfus Company. This role is responsible for coordinating, planning, and managing transport logistics to ensure all contractual obligations and legislative requirements are met in the execution of physical contracts (both purchase and sale).
The position covers a broad range of logistics functions, including (but not limited to) managing orders, accumulations, contracts, carriers, site planning, and collection of delivery reports and tickets.
Key Responsibilities- Adhere to Work Instructions when completing functions.
- Scheduling of Road services, which includes data entry of EPO for LDC sites serviced by Road.
- Scheduling of Rail services, which includes data entry of EPO for LDC sites serviced by Rail.
- Plan shipments based on availability and customer requests; checking and chasing Empty Releases with client/shipping line if/when required.
- Keeping packing schedule data as accurate as possible; Including Vessel details, Checking Pick Lists, following up customers for Import Permits, Weed Seed Certs & RFP's, process bales picked and update okay to pack, sending final packing documents including Fume Certs, submitting PRA's and ensuring AO's are completing inspections in a timely manner and processing and sending Invoices to clients once received into Wharf.
- Monitor all LDC email inboxes for warehousing and packing services; Ensuring clients always have access and support for their most critical business information.
- Ensure timely turnaround of Customer data information flow from packing sites.
- External Warehouses: Ensuring LDC Warehousing Management System is updated with packing information supplied.
- Processing Supplier Invoices.
